Lines Matching refs:Int

1545   const ACLEIntrinsic *Int;  member
1573 const ACLEIntrinsic &Int = *kv.second; in EmitBuiltinCG() local
1574 if (Int.headerOnly()) in EmitBuiltinCG()
1580 OI.Int = ∬ in EmitBuiltinCG()
1581 OI.Name = Int.fullName(); in EmitBuiltinCG()
1584 Int.genCode(OS, ParamAllocPrelim, 1); in EmitBuiltinCG()
1646 const ACLEIntrinsic *Int = OI_prelim.Int; in EmitBuiltinCG() local
1651 OI.Int = OI_prelim.Int; in EmitBuiltinCG()
1656 Int->genCode(OS, ParamAlloc, 2); in EmitBuiltinCG()
1672 OS << prefix << "case ARM::BI__builtin_arm_" << OI.Int->builtinExtension() in EmitBuiltinCG()
1693 OS << " case ARM::BI__builtin_arm_" << OI.Int->builtinExtension() in EmitBuiltinCG()
1717 const ACLEIntrinsic &Int = *kv.second; in EmitBuiltinAliases() local
1718 if (Int.headerOnly()) in EmitBuiltinAliases()
1721 Int.polymorphic() ? StringTable.GetOrAddStringOffset(Int.shortName()) in EmitBuiltinAliases()
1723 OS << " { ARM::BI__builtin_arm_" << Int.builtinExtension() << "_" in EmitBuiltinAliases()
1724 << Int.fullName() << ", " in EmitBuiltinAliases()
1725 << StringTable.GetOrAddStringOffset(Int.fullName()) << ", " in EmitBuiltinAliases()
1740 const ACLEIntrinsic &Int = *kv.second; in GroupSemaChecks() local
1741 if (Int.headerOnly()) in GroupSemaChecks()
1743 std::string Check = Int.genSema(); in GroupSemaChecks()
1745 Checks[Check].insert(Int.fullName()); in GroupSemaChecks()
1802 const ACLEIntrinsic &Int = *kv.second; in EmitHeader() local
1807 if (Polymorphic && !Int.polymorphic()) in EmitHeader()
1809 if (!Polymorphic && Int.polymorphicOnly()) in EmitHeader()
1823 raw_ostream &OS = parts[(Int.requiresFloat() ? Float : 0) | in EmitHeader()
1829 Polymorphic ? Int.shortName() : Int.fullName(); in EmitHeader()
1836 std::string RetTypeName = Int.returnType()->cName(); in EmitHeader()
1841 for (const Type *ArgTypePtr : Int.argTypes()) in EmitHeader()
1895 << "__clang_arm_builtin_alias(__builtin_arm_mve_" << Int.fullName() in EmitHeader()
1949 const ACLEIntrinsic &Int = *kv.second; in EmitBuiltinDef() local
1950 OS << "BUILTIN(__builtin_arm_mve_" << Int.fullName() in EmitBuiltinDef()
1957 const ACLEIntrinsic &Int = *kv.second; in EmitBuiltinDef() local
1958 if (Int.polymorphic()) { in EmitBuiltinDef()
1959 StringRef Name = Int.shortName(); in EmitBuiltinDef()
1962 if (Int.nonEvaluating()) in EmitBuiltinDef()
2061 const ACLEIntrinsic &Int = *kv.second; in EmitHeader() local
2066 if (Polymorphic && !Int.polymorphic()) in EmitHeader()
2068 if (!Polymorphic && Int.polymorphicOnly()) in EmitHeader()
2072 parts[Int.requiresFloat() ? MVEFloat in EmitHeader()
2073 : Int.requiresMVE() ? MVE : None]; in EmitHeader()
2077 "__arm_" + (Polymorphic ? Int.shortName() : Int.fullName()); in EmitHeader()
2081 std::string RetTypeName = Int.returnType()->cName(); in EmitHeader()
2086 for (const Type *ArgTypePtr : Int.argTypes()) in EmitHeader()
2095 << "__clang_arm_builtin_alias(__builtin_arm_" << Int.builtinExtension() in EmitHeader()
2096 << "_" << Int.fullName() << ")))\n" in EmitHeader()
2159 const ACLEIntrinsic &Int = *kv.second; in EmitBuiltinDef() local
2160 OS << "BUILTIN(__builtin_arm_cde_" << Int.fullName() in EmitBuiltinDef()